
CONFIGURING ISCSI INITIATORS FOR WINDOWS
The instructions in this section apply to multipathing for Windows Server 2008 R2.
Each initiator iSCSI port should be in a separate subnet that is the same as that of the target
iSCSI port.
Standalone Mode
1. Make sure the following Windows hot fix module and settings are applied:
http://support.microsoft.com/kb/2752538/en-us
2. Use regedit to disable the delayed ACK in the registry:
HKLM\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Services\Tcpip\Parameters\Interfaces\<I
nterface GUID>\TcpAckFrequency = 1
To create this registry setting:
a) Right-click in the interface you are using for iSCSI.
b) Select a new DWORD 32-bit value.
c) Name the new value
TcpAckFrequency.
d) Set the value to 1.
3. Increase the reconnect retries value in the registry as follows:
HKLM\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Control\Class\{4D36E97B-E325-11CE-BFC1-
08002BE10318}\<Instance Number>\Parameters\PortalRetryCount =
ffffffff
4. After setting these registry values, restart the system.
